Только что со мной случилась неприятность.
Условия:
Linux Mint 9 LXDE в виртуалбоксе (не под масдаем :>), pcmanfm, ext4
Итак:
1 - Я решил скинуть файлы на хост, смонтировал шару вот так:
mount -t vboxsf -o rw,uid=1001,gid=1000 test /home/user/test
К сожалению я ошибся с UID, т.к 1001 в системе нет. На папке были права 744, и я конечно этого не заметил.
2 - Мне надо было перенести файлы из папки в шару. Я вырезал (тупой идиот!) папки (4 штуки с файлами) из их нахождения в тот момент, и вставил их в test.
3 - Естественно меня грубо послало в виде Permission danied. Я это поправил, поняв ранее сделанную ошибку.
4 - Но тут незадача. В буфере обмена папок нет. В старом месте откуда копировал их тоже нет (вероятно посчитало что перенесло и стерло).
5 - Как мне достать их восстановить? есть ли хоть какойто шанс? (систему не трогаю, ищу ответ)
Ну и вообще куда они могли деться?
Что помню: имена всех папок, файлов (частично) и размер (примерно).
Файлы действительно важные (но не смотрельно), размер всех - не более 100 мегабайт.
Любой, в том числе негативный опыт принимается, т.к нужно быстро узнать, что делать.
Через неделю файлы уже не буду актуальны, т.к это мой проект и меня за него пробьют. :-(
Но я могу сесть и сделать его заного, но мне нужно попробовать их восстановить если есть шансы.
PS:
Диск поделен на 2 раздела: swap и корень. Сам винт виртуальный (в виде файла) так что я всегда могу его скопировать.